What to Know About THC Carts

Many people enjoy using THC carts. They often turn to a reputable company that sells delta-8 THC carts and other products. Delta-8 THC is a cannabinoid, and it is found in the cannabis plant. It has some psychoactive effects and euphoric feelings, but it is milder...

